Canada W v Germany W: the model read

Canada W meet Germany W in the Olympics Women quarter-finals at Orange Vélodrome, Marseille. The model makes Germany W the most likely outcome at 41%, with the full read 29% CAN, 30% draw, 41% GER.

Germany W rate clearly stronger on the baseline, 1684 to 1558. Recent form leans Germany W, 75% against 55%. Attacking output favors Germany W on expected goals, 2.5 to 2.0 per match.

Across the derived markets, from the same model: both teams to score around 57%, over 2.5 goals around 58%. Draw no bet leans Germany W at 58%; double chance reads Canada W or draw 59%, Germany W or draw 71%.

Canada W arrive in good touch: 3W-1D-1L from their last five (10/15 pts), 13 scored and 2 conceded. Recent results: W 6-0 @ Costa Rica W, L 0-1 @ Brazil W, W 3-1 v South Korea W, W 4-0 v Zambia W.

Germany W are surging: 4W-1D-0L from their last five (13/15 pts, 2 straight wins), 13 scored and 1 conceded. Recent results: W 2-0 @ Slovenia W, W 2-0 v Norway W, D 0-0 @ Austria W, W 5-1 v Austria W.
